The concept of the body of Christ is a central theme in the New Testament. Paul, in particular, uses this metaphor extensively in his letters to describe the unity and diversity of the church.

In 1 Corinthians, he explains that the church is like a body, with different parts and functions, but all working together as one. Jesus is the head of the body, and believers are the various parts of the body, each with its unique role and responsibility.

This metaphor emphasizes the importance of every member of the church, regardless of their position or status, as well as the importance of unity and cooperation within the church.
